Output 02f15cc60ade417486b5908389eab79ef1ade9743809635596283a7c5eee1f3b:2

value
345012000
script pubkey
OP_0 OP_PUSHBYTES_20 21ced379b53006bf268796a49d0d237673faf345
address
bc1qy88dx7d4xqrt7f58j6jf6rfrweel4u69zka7zp
transaction
02f15cc60ade417486b5908389eab79ef1ade9743809635596283a7c5eee1f3b
confirmations
141628
spent
true